Legendry
Legendry noun - The body of customs, beliefs, stories, and sayings associated with a people, thing, or place.
Usage example: although the historic King Arthur lived in the sixth century, most of the legendry regarding him and the Knights of the Round Table is set in the far more romantic age of medieval chivalry
